Texas crushes Lipscomb 102-59
Share on FacebookShare on Twitter

The 9th ranked Texas Longhorns beat Atlantic Sun Conference member Lipscomb 106-61 to improve to 9-1 overall, staying perfect (6-0) at the Frank Erwin Center. The Bisons never held a lead the game and all 13 players that saw the court tonight for Texas scored points.

The night belonged to true freshman Myles Turner, who scored a career high 26 points, narrowly missing his second double-double of the season. Turner grabbed 9 rebounds and had 6 blocks in the win over the Bisons. It was also a career night for Demarcus Holland, who had 8 assists in the win.

Senior forward Jonathan Holmes provided solid play again for Texas, scoring 17 points and pulling in 6 rebounds, while freshman Jordan Barnett played the best game of his young career as a Longhorn. Barnett scored 11 points, including shooting 3-3 from 3-point range.

 

 

 

Texas shot 53.8% from the field and Lipscomb was limited to shooting just 30.6% s from the field. The Longhorns also out-rebounded the Bisons 55-28.

 

 

 

Senior Malcolm Smith led Lipscomb in scoring with 17 points and Josh Smith contributed 13 points in the loss for the Bisons, who fell to 4-6 on the season.

 

 

 

Up next for the Longhorns is Long Beach State University (5-6) on Saturday in Austin.
